What is the best way to clean the RIO Powerflex Ultra Shooting Line?

Rinse the line with fresh water after each use. For a deeper clean, use a fly line cleaner, following the manufacturer's instructions.

How do I connect the shooting line to my backing?

Use a secure knot, like an Arbor knot, to connect the shooting line to your fly line backing.

Can I use this shooting line with any fly rod?

This shooting line is compatible with rods designed for Skagit and Scandi casting. Match the line weight to your rod's specifications.

What sizes are available?

The RIO Powerflex Ultra Shooting Line is available in 25lb, 30lb, 35lb and 50lb.

How often should I replace the shooting line?

Replace the shooting line when it shows signs of wear, abrasion, or memory. This depends on usage but inspect regularly.

What is the purpose of the Powerflex core?

The Powerflex core provides excellent shootability and helps reduce line memory, resulting in smoother casts.

Can I use this line for other casting styles?

While optimized for Skagit and Scandi, it can potentially be used for other casting styles. However, the best performance is achieved with Skagit and Scandi techniques.

Troubleshooting

Line tangles frequently.

Ensure the line is free of twists and kinks before casting. Check the connection points for any issues. Adjust casting technique to reduce line slap.

Line doesn't shoot well.

Clean the line with a line cleaner to remove dirt and debris. Check for any damage or abrasion on the line. Ensure a smooth transition between the shooting head and the shooting line.

Line is too stiff.

Soften the line by stretching it gently before use. Store the line in a relaxed position.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

  1. Attaching to the Shooting Head: Connect the Powerflex Ultra Shooting Line to your shooting head using a loop-to-loop connection or a nail knot. Ensure a secure connection to prevent line separation during casts.
  2. Attaching to the Backing: Attach the other end to your fly line backing using an appropriate knot, such as an Arbor knot. Ensure the backing is in good condition to avoid issues.
  3. Rod and Reel Compatibility: This shooting line is compatible with most fly rods and reels designed for Skagit or Scandi casting. Consider the line weight and diameter when matching it with your reel.
  4. Care and Maintenance: After each fishing trip, rinse the shooting line with fresh water to remove salt, dirt, and debris. Store the line in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Inspect the line regularly for any signs of wear and tear, replacing it as needed. Avoid storing the line tightly coiled to prevent memory issues.
